We are seeking a highly motivated and experienced Senior Software Simulation Engineer to join Hermeus, a hypersonic aircraft startup company. As a Senior Software Simulation Engineer, you will be responsible for developing and deploying real-time simulation environments that support the design, verification, and validation of aerospace flight control and avionics systems. Leveraging Model-Based Design (MBD) principles, you will use MATLAB/Simulink and automated code generation tools to translate dynamic system models into executable real-time code for Hardware-in-the-Loop (HIL) and Software-in-the-Loop (SIL) testing.
This role bridges the gap between control system design and embedded software implementation, ensuring accurate representation of aircraft dynamics and system behavior under simulated flight conditions. You will coll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to integrate models with real-time targets, optimize simulation performance, and contribute to the certification and reliability of flight-critical systems.
Ideal candidates will have a solid understanding of aerospace systems, control theory, and real-time simulation platforms, along with hands-on experience in model-based code generation, HIL development, and test automation within safety-critical environments.
Key Responsibilities
  • Configure simulation models for real-time execution and deterministic performance on aerospace-grade SIL/HIL platforms.
  • Conduct model validation and correlation against analytical models, flight data, or hardware test results.
  • Generate optimized C/C++ code from Simulink models for real-time targets.
  • Integrate generated code into real-time simulation environments.
  • Implement real-time execution tuning (fixed-step solvers, scheduling, data exchange) to meet aerospace system timing constraints.
  • Design and implement HIL simulation testbeds that interface with flight control computers, sensors, actuators, and communication buses.
  • Configure I/O mapping and signal conditioning for aerospace interfaces such as ARINC 429, MIL-STD-1553, CAN bus, Ethernet, etc.
  • Develop automation scripts for test execution, parameter sweeps, data acquisition, and result analysis.
  • Support SIL, PIL, and HIL verification campaigns for flight software and control system algorithms.
  • Participate in failure injections, stress testing, and fault-tolerant system validation.
  • Analyze computational load and latency to optimize real-time model execution.
  • Enhance simulation infrastructure, build scripts, and toolchains for automated model builds and regression testing.
  • Contribute to continuous integration (CI/CD) pipelines for model-based development and HIL testing.
  • Work closely with systems engineers, controls engineers, and flight software teams to ensure accurate system representation.
  • Produce comprehensive documentation of models, interfaces, simulation configurations, and test results.

Required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Aerospace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, or a related technical discipline.
  • Expertise in MATLAB, Simulink, Simulink Coder, and/or Embedded Coder.
  • Experience with real-time simulation platforms (dSPACE, Speedgoat, OPAL-RT, NI VeriStand, or equivalent).
  • Understanding of flight dynamics, control systems, and aircraft system modeling.
  • Familiarity with communication protocols (e.g. ARINC 429, MIL-STD-1553, CAN bus, Ethernet).
  • Competence in C/C++, Python, or automation scripting for simulation and test automation.

Preferred Experience:
  • Knowledge of DO-178C/DO-331 processes for model-based software development and verification.
  • Experience with flight control system development or verification.
  • Knowledge of sensor/actuator hardware, avionics integration, and real-time operating systems (RTOS).
  • Familiarity with model-in-the-loop (MIL), software-in-the-loop (SIL), and processor-in-the-loop (PIL) test environments.
  • Exposure to simulation and test automation frameworks in an aerospace certification context.
